A browser extension to share data about your social feed with researchers and journalists to increase transparency. This tool allows you to contribute data about the ads you're shown to further the understanding of researchers, journalists, and the public of online political advertising and how personal data is used to target you with ads. Ad Observer is offered by the Online Political Transparency Project of New York University. This extension was developed in partnership with the Algorithmic Transparency Institute.

Stopaganda Plus
Applies decals or displays badges to a number of news media aggregators and individual media sources showing bias and acc data This extension (1) indicates a website's accuracy and bias when applicable with a small badge on the Stopaganda icon in the extensions bar (with more detail when clicked), and (2) adds text decorations to Facebook, BlueSky, Threads, Google, Reddit, and [one other secure search engine that Google forbids from being listed here] with accuracy and bias metrics, based on Media Bias/Fact Check's publicly available data. These data can be found by clicking on an article or post's decals or directly at https://mediabiasfactcheck.com/. Note that bias classifications are relative to general U.S. politics. AdTech Ad Inspector
AdTech Ad Inspector allows you to monitor and view Google Publisher Tag (GPT) ad units and their associated targeting on web pages. AdTech Ad Inspector allows you to monitor and view Google Publisher Tag (GPT) ad units and their associated targeting on web pages (such as ad unit code, ad size, and custom targeting), The extension should work on all GPT instances that utilise the standard ad tagging library. AdTech Ad Inspector builds upon the foundations of the Forbes ad inspector project and further enhances it with bug fixes and all new features including: Google Ad Manager Real-time view of Google Ad Manager ad delivery, ad units, page and slot targeting. JW Player Overview of your JW Player instance, including ad delivery and config data. Prebid.js Comprehensive view of your prebid.js header bidding auctions and bidders. Lotame (DMP) Overview of your lotame instance, including audience segments, ID and config data. Permutive (DMP) Overview of your permutive instance, including audience segments, ID and config data.
